    I know this might be a little crazy but i think the thunder are slowly loosing their upward trajectory in the West. I know that the loss of Westbrook in the playoffs had a lot to do with their early exit, but their need for a harden type slasher/scorer to take the ease off Durant and Westbrook is glaring. I don’t think that Jeremy Lamb is ready to contribute, his summer league performance is not really indicative of his potential to contribute in the regular season. We also tend to fall in love with volume rookie scorers in the summer league. So why not take a chance on Monta? Especially with the departure of Kevin Martin. The Thunder in my opinion could use a scorer. My only issue is the lack of off the ball generated offense. But Harden never was an off the ball scorer and the Thunder could use him the same way. Granted that he’s not quite the play maker. Something along the lines of 3 year 30 million with a team option for the 3rd year.

    No, I think Monta is too similar in role and play style to Westbrook. Westbrook already does just about everything Ellis does, except Westbrook is better. Monta would take too many shots away from Durant and Westbrook. The Thunder don’t need another scorer, they just need improved big man play and hopefully for Jeremy Lamb and Reggie Jackson to impress.

    The Thunder are already a top-two team in the league. People need to stop freaking out. Yes, they aren’t perfect, but they are the second best two-way team in the league when healthy. They still almost made the conference finals without a top-5 pg. With Westbrook back, they should be the best team in the West.

    Monta Ellis should find his way over to Philly. I haven’t heard anything about Philly all summer but I think this would work for a couple of reasons.

    1) Philly is going to be terrible this year if they enter the season as is (or close to it). Having said that, Monta could become their number one scorer and at least give them some offensive options.

    2) MCW is huge and pretty good on defense. The knock on Ellis has always been his size, and that he is a defensive liability. Playing along side the 6’7” Carter-Williams would allow them to switch assignments on D. Problem solved.

    3) Philly also needs a backup PG. Ellis could also play backup PG (he is actually a really good distributor and ball handler), and would have the potential to eventually run with a three guard rotation by bringing a shooting guard off the bench who can play with MCW or Ellis. (J Rich if he can come back healthy, if not they need to sign someone else).

    4) It could be appealing to Ellis because the fans would love him (he’s the closest thing to a modern A.I., in terms of basketball style). Plus there is actually a not too shabby core in place with Carter-Williams, Thad Young, Evan Turner and Nerlens Noel.
